Description

The Best Fitness Olympic Folding Bench is ideal for a variety of barbell and dumbbell exercises. The quick-change safety pull pin allows multiple back pad adjustments, allowing you to move smoothly and safely through your routines. It accommodates users of any size with varying height adjustments and is designed to fit both 6-foot and 7-foot bars and also comes with leg curl/leg developer extension. Best of all, when you're done for the day, the Best Fitness Olympic Folding Bench collapses to a manageable, storable size.

You can build a full, strong chest with flat bench press exercises alone. Adding incline routines will complement your chest development while you work to build your upper pectoral muscle areas. Changing the angle of incline puts extra stress on the upper chest muscles and your front deltoids.

Cover all the angles with the Best Fitness Olympic Folding Bench, and take advantage of its many features and benefits:

    Couple flaws from making it a 5-star product

    i received the BFOB10 in great condition in just over a week from when i ordered it, i was happy about that... when i put it together, it took me a lil longer than some other reviewers (about 1 1/2 hours), but it was pretty easy... all the tools and bolts that are needed to build the bench is included in the package, so don't worry about not having the proper tools... when i finished it, the bench felt sturdy (i'm about 250 lbs)... there are only a few things i didn't like about the bench... 1st, the issue people having about the gap between the seat and back pad is true... it's just a lil too far apart to do a comfortable flat bench press... however, it's not an issue when doing incline bench presses, leg extensions, or hamstring curls.... this leads me to my 2nd issue, there are 3 incline settings available... but ideally, you'd like to know what the angles (degrees) of all 3 positions are, but nowhere on the machine or manual does it say what the angles are... so that's a lil disappointing... other than that, the bench is a great product, i'd recommend it to anyone looking to get in better shape and gaining muscle... love your body.

    Pretty good home bench

    This bench is great for those without a lot of space. It folds up real nice and stays that way with a locking pin that pops in, plus a manually installed pin underneath that you can add also. It was easy to put together, comes with the tools you need (but use your own if you have them) and is a sturdy bench. I use mine with a 6-foot, 15-lb aluminum bar (200 lb load capacity) and together they make a perfect home workout center. Comes with leg extension/hamstring curl attachment which is easy to get on/off (but you need tools for the nut/bolt that holds it in place). Finish is a nice satin gold color (looks good) and quality of manufacture is good also. The supports are wide enough so that one person can load weights without the bar tipping. Only two nitpicks: #1: the weight supports wobble some at the higher settings,and at the highest setting - for squats - it is just right for my 5'8" frame; taller folks will bend down some to get under the bar. #2: the gap between the seat and back support is too wide (on my bench, it is exactly 3 and 3/4 inches). It should really be no more than 2 inches. But although the large gap is a little annoying, it does not bother me. Taller/shorter people may be bothered by it, though.
